PHP Composer Support for CustomPHP Tests

By: RedLine13

A new plugin was added for CustomPHP tests on RedLine13.

You can now include a composer.json file along side your custom test

Include composer json file

  • This is the package manager https://getcomposer.org/ with access to the packages at https://packagist.org/

Then select to enable the plugin

WebSocket Custom Load Test Enable Composer

When the test launches the plugin will

  • update to latest composer
  • run composer update to pull in the packages specified in your composer.json

Then your test will begin its execution.

  • This was used recently to demonstrate load testing websockets.
